Output 8ff620e324d80d00a63cc69459aefaef5f35a435973e21c199ce9630c2983e4c:1

value
24859
script pubkey
OP_0 OP_PUSHBYTES_20 c22956be88729a666723c5e026b0d1f09919768f
address
bc1qcg54d05gw2dxveerchszdvx37zv3ja506pgs97
transaction
8ff620e324d80d00a63cc69459aefaef5f35a435973e21c199ce9630c2983e4c
confirmations
3040
spent
true